Definitions
at a steady rate or pace
Word origin
From steady + -ly.
Used in a sentence
“She lisped slightly, little-girlish, looking at him still while drinking whisky steadily from a full glass.”
“It grew steadily colder and presently a mushroomy sort of smell came up from the darkness.”
